I have been running The Hydra's Bog Map since I reached level 71 just a few days ago. I am sure I am not the only one to say that is deeply frustrating when there are people who stay near the entrance and just run to boss if it's already about to die as said on another post seen below.

https://www.spacetimestudios.com/showthread.php?p=2847102

I know the raid map was intended to be a have fun and play with friends or even meet people kind of map. But it's not fun to have to choose between stopping runs or just let the "leeches" be. Either way we choose, we kind of lose. We could stop running and lose the chance to earn the loots and gold. We could let them be and keep on farming "for them" which I believe almost everyone could agree that is quite unfair. We could create a party but it will take more time to get eight people in through party invites and kicks.

So to get the closed map as Nott suggested, I hope the developers introduce a /raidinvite or /raidpartyinvite command. It would solve the problem of closing a map for a single party. This way we would not have to invite a person to a party and kick him off when he is inside the raid map so the others could be invited and come in too.

i like the idea ;] but i think creating a global party system is a better way to address this, it not only benefit raids but all maps, a party system UI where all players can see a list of desired activities in different maps e.g ; raid/ap runs/maus farm which look something like this

[Party Leader][Min Lvl Req/Lvl Range][Map/s][Main Agenda Title w/ Collapsable Description][# of Players][Join]

once full it get removed from the List, party lead should be given the ability to view stats/gear in order know whether the player is fit for their run, party lead/party also have the ability to kick or vote for kick a player and he gets ported back to the last town he entered, parties listed in the global party system can be free to join[open type], or have confirmations/requests[closed type]-you can turn closed type pt to open type pt anytime and V.V.

-1 to all this stuff except hydra bug fix. Pickup groups became worthy and casual players can enjoy endgame content when they want without waiting for party.

Something should be done about leechers instead, like player must spend X time around the boss alive/deal X damage or tank X damage to get loot on boss kill.

As for PUGs, it would probably affect them in terms of how many people run in random maps. I agree it would be a waiting game as people would rather go in parties than randomly. However, though it is easier to fill a map because of all the random people running it, for some of us, we would rather wait if it means we would get efficient runs with actual teamwork.

As for the time and damage requirement that could be done for sure, but I believe implementing an amount of time/damage on boss would be very complicated compared with fixing the party capacity. For instance, take the leaderboard timed runs, they did it so fast that their time should be the minimum time required. Even at ten seconds on boss, leechers would still get the loot. If they impose a longer time requirement, that means those leaderboard runners should just run it for bragging rights and forget the loot. Furthermore, time on boss will probably be skewed in favor of tanks. Damage on boss will be skewed in favor of mages and rogues. Implementing a raid party invite would probably be easier than changing the mechanics of who gets a chance for loots.
